James Oglethorpe was the founder of the British Colony in Georgia. He received his charter in 1732 (coincidentally the same year George Washington was born in Virginia,) and in 1733, Oglethorpe and his first settlers founded Savannah.

In 1733, James Oglethorpe founded Georgia. Georgia was founded for people in debt in England to have a place to start over. The colony of Georgia also created a buffer between the rest of the colonies and Spain.
Georgia was founded by James Oglethorpe in 1733, just 39 years after Carolina was first settled. Oglethorpe founded the colony of Georgia as a haven for debtors and the poor, and it grew rapidly in the following years.
